What is a global company?

A global company is a business that operates in multiple countries around the world, managing production, marketing, and sales on an international scale. These companies often have offices, factories, or subsidiaries in various countries and adapt their strategies to suit different markets. Global companies benefit from accessing new customer bases, diverse talent, and varied resources, but they also face challenges such as cultural differences, regulatory complexities, and currency fluctuations.

What are some common challenges when working in a global company, and how can employees successfully navigate them?

Employees in global companies often encounter challenges such as coordinating across different time zones, adapting to diverse cultural norms, and managing communication with international teams. Successfully navigating these challenges involves being proactive about scheduling, staying open to different perspectives, and using technology effectively to bridge gaps. Many global companies also provide cultural competency training and promote a collaborative environment to help employees thrive in a multicultural workplace.

In the role of Global Pensions Manager working in Milwaukee you will be part of the Global Treasury team. This individual will manage the enterprise pension financial strategy and the Outsourced Chief Investment Officers as well as assist in the management of the North America DC plans.
This position reports to the Director - Global Financial Risk & Pensions and works collaboratively both within Treasury and with various business stakeholders to ensure the successful delivery of activities.
What You'll Be Brewing:
  • Manage enterprise pension governance processes including investment strategy, funding and risk management
  • Quantify, forecast & report the financial impacts of pension activities (e.g. pension expense, etc.)
  • Work with defined benefit and defined contribution fiduciaries across the globe to optimize:
    • Plan asset allocation strategies
    • Investment manager evaluation & selection
    • Investment consultant and actuary evaluation & selection
    • DB/DC plan benefit design
  • Partner with global OCIO's to drive improved pension investment performance while mitigating overall enterprise financial risk
  • Implement strategic changes to global pension plans including liability management and risk settlements
  • Directly responsible for all Governance and Investment Subcommittee materials for North America Pension and DC plans as well as Global Finance Committee materials for Global Pensions.
  • Responsible for reviewing the reporting of all pension numbers globally for the 10-Q's and 10-K's
